A sneak peek at Logitech’s new productivity tools


Logitech has introduced fresh additions to its professional lineup, including new headsets, a precision mouse, and a solar-powered keyboard, all designed to boost focus, efficiency, and sustainability in modern workplaces


Zone Wireless 2 ES and Zone Wired 2


Logitech has released two new headsets, Zone Wireless 2 ES and Zone Wired 2, aimed at addressing workplace distractions in open office environments. The devices incorporate adaptive hybrid active noise cancellation that adjusts in real time to changing surroundings, alongside dual AI-powered microphones designed to filter out background sounds such as conversations, typing, and foot traffic. The company positions the headsets as tools to support concentration while maintaining the collaborative benefits of shared office spaces. Prakash Arunkundrum, president of Logitech for Business, said the products were developed to help businesses balance productivity with interaction as more employees return to office settings. Research has highlighted the scale of workplace interruptions, with studies estimating productivity losses in the hundreds of billions of dollars annually.


Zone Wireless 2 ES is certified for Microsoft Teams, Zoom, and Google Meet, with features that simplify device management and reduce IT support demands. It offers up to 20 hours of talk time and 25 hours of listening time with noise cancellation active. The headset also integrates with Logitech Sync, enabling IT teams to push silent firmware updates without disrupting users. Zone Wired 2 provides a plug-and-play USB alternative with the same certifications and features, designed for environments where wireless connectivity may be less practical.


Both models draw on gaming headset design principles


to improve comfort during extended use, with adjustable straps, rotating earcups, and reversible microphone booms. Sustainability measures include replaceable components and the use of recycled plastics, metals, and cobalt in their construction.
